UNINTENDED FLIGHT IN IMC (UIMC)
Usage Notes:
.
May be used as a precursor to CFIT, LOC–I or LALT.
.
Applicable if the pilot was flying according to Visual Flight Rules (VFR), as defined in Annex 2 – Rules of the Air – to the Convention on International Civil Aviation, and by any reason found oneself inadvertently in IMC.
.
Only to be used when loss of visual references is encountered.
.
Only to be used if pilot not qualified to fly in IMC and/or aircraft not equipped to fly in IMC.
UNKNOWN OR UNDETERMINED (UNK)
Insufficient information exists to categorize the occurrence.
Usage Notes:
.
Includes cases where the aircraft is missing.
.
Includes those occurrences where there is not enough information at hand to classify the occurrence or where additional information is expected in due course to better classify the occurrence.
WIND SHEAR OR THUNDERSTORM (WSTRW)
Flight into wind shear or thunderstorm.
Usage Notes:
.
Includes flight into wind shear and/or thunderstorm-related weather.
.
Includes inflight events related to hail.
.
Includes events related to lightning strikes.
.
Includes events related to heavy rain (not just in a thunderstorm).
.
Icing and turbulence encounters are coded separately (see ICE and TURB).
